What is an Emergency Escape Breathing Apparatus?

An emergency escape breathing apparatus is specifically designed to provide breathable air in emergency situations, allowing individuals to escape from hazardous environments where potential for inhalation of toxic gases, smoke, or lack of oxygen exists. EEBA is typically employed in industries such as:

  • Firefighting
  • Mining
  • Chemical manufacturing
  • Oil and gas extraction
  • Construction

How Does an Emergency Escape Breathing Apparatus Work?

The working mechanism of an emergency escape breathing apparatus is straightforward yet highly effective. It generally consists of the following components:

  1. Air Cylinder: Supplies the breathable air, typically compressed, ensuring a supply for a limited duration.
  2. Mask: A facepiece that ensures a secure fit to prevent external contaminants from entering.
  3. Regulator: Controls the flow of air from the cylinder to the mask, ensuring a consistent supply.
  4. Harness: Allows for easy carrying and quick deployment of the apparatus during emergencies.

When activated, the user can easily access breathable air, which is crucial for safe evacuation from danger zones. The entire assembly is designed to be lightweight and compact, facilitating quick movement and deployment.

Applications of Emergency Escape Breathing Apparatus

The versatility of the emergency escape breathing apparatus enables its utilization in various settings:

1. Firefighting

In firefighting, EEBA is crucial. Firefighters often encounter environments with low visibility and hazardous fumes. The apparatus allows them to breathe easily, facilitating efficient operation during rescue missions.

2. Mining Operations

In underground mining, the risk of toxic gases such as methane and carbon monoxide is significant. Miners use EEBA to ensure they can safely exit mines when gas levels become hazardous.

3. Chemical Plants

Chemical manufacturing involves the handling of dangerous substances. The EEBA equips workers with breathable air in cases of leaks or spills, allowing them to evacuate the area safely.

4. Oil and Gas Industry

Workers in oil drilling sites are constantly at risk of explosions or gas leaks. EEBA is an essential part of their personal protective equipment, ensuring safety during emergency evacuation.

5. Construction Sites

Construction workers may face unpredicted hazards, including dust and airborne toxins. Implementing EEBA can significantly reduce health risks, providing an immediate escape route in emergencies.

Choosing the Right Emergency Escape Breathing Apparatus

Selecting an effective emergency escape breathing apparatus requires careful consideration of several factors:

1. Duration of Air Supply

Evaluate the time required for potential escape routes. Ensure that the EEBA provides adequate air supply for the anticipated duration.

2. Fit and Comfort

The mask must fit securely without compromising comfort, enabling the user to operate effectively without hindrance during an emergency.

3. Maintenance Requirements

Regular maintenance and checks are vital for reliability. Choose apparatus that has manageable upkeep procedures to ensure they are always ready for use.

4. Compliance and Certification

Ensure that the EEBA meets all regulatory and safety certifications relevant to your industry. This will assure higher levels of safety and reliability.
